## PR: tighten health-check tuning for the Marloway LB tier

This change adjusts probe interval, timeout, and unhealthy threshold so slow-starting Quenby app nodes aren't ejected during warmup. On-call impact: fewer false-positive ejections, slightly slower detection of real failures. Please verify the staging dashboard after merge before approving promotion. The new constants are below.

tuning table, kawep-tawif:
CAPS = {
    "olidor": 80,
    "belion": 7,
    "quenys": 225,
    "druox": 839,
    "fraath": 482,
}

**Handover: crumbcart order cutoff**

Hey team — before I'm out, here's the deal with the bakery cutoff rule. Orders for next-day pickup lock at a configurable hour per store, and Marlowe's shop keeps asking us to nudge theirs later. Support can't change it directly; file it through the Crumbcart admin queue and ops applies it overnight. For reference, the current production values are as follows.

config for bahop-baduf:
[kasion]
team = lamath
access_code = ac_d807e5
host = kasion.paliqcloud.corp
port = 4000
owner = julix.tamvan
peer = frair.qorvelsoft.local

## Service accounts: orders soft-delete job

Quick note for reviewers: the nightly sweeper on the Lumabrook orders table doesn't actually DELETE — it sets deleted_at and lets the purge job handle it 30 days later. The sweeper runs as the svc-ordersweep account, which authenticates against our internal Vaultlet service with the key below.

API key for bageg-kajef: vxb2-ss